Output 64e953514a447e17cea51a51e72be25a4e297f6305719e1d8664b61815404141:3

value
83469350
script pubkey
OP_0 OP_PUSHBYTES_32 b11c0046f66275ecc8400c44ccf96c47e8bb7e86bce443861ae52ef90df53444
address
bc1qkywqq3hkvf67ejzqp3zve7tvgl5tkl5xhnjy8ps6u5h0jr04x3zqhvgtqz
transaction
64e953514a447e17cea51a51e72be25a4e297f6305719e1d8664b61815404141
spent
true